Back to listing

Senior iOS Developer
Romania (Brasov, Iasi, Cluj-Napoca, Bucharest, Craiova, Timișoara), Moldova (Chisinau)

Date posted: 27.03.2024

Job type: Full time

Romania (Brasov, Iasi, Cluj-Napoca, Bucharest, Craiova, Timișoara), Moldova (Chisinau)

Remote work

Full time

Job perks: Multiculturality; FinTech project; Innovative project;

About the project

How we hire:
At Pentalog, excellence is what you'll do. We're guided by a mission to positively impact the software development world.

Our client - a leading financial technology company, is looking for a Senior iOS Engineer that will join a highly skilled cross-functional team and collaborate with Product Managers, other Mobile Engineers, Product Designers, and more. You will have the opportunity to work on a global scale, contributing to the broader Mobile chapter.

You will have the opportunity to adhere to software engineering best practices, write clean code and tests, and have a continuous learning mindset to enhance your skills. You prioritize user needs and play an active role in the decision-making process, going beyond feature development.
 

Job requirements

  • At least 5 years' experience as an iOS Engineer;
  • You are proficient in Swift programming language;
  • Knowledge of iOS architecture patterns (MVP, MVVM);
  • You have prior experience in utilizing CocoaPods for dependency management in iOS applications;
  • Good understanding of iOS design principles and guidelines;
  • You have a strong commitment to writing clean code and can create flexible tests that maintain their integrity over time;
  • Previous experience with user interaction, usability, and creating visually appealing interfaces;
  • Previous experience with version control systems (such as Git), and continuous integration tools (such as Jenkins or CircleCI);
  • Great communication and collaboration skills;
  • Strong English language skills.
     

Responsibilities

  • You will have the opportunity to work with the modern tech stack based on Swift; 
  • Participate actively in discussions regarding architecture, propose innovative solutions, and contribute to the technical roadmap of our iOS application;
  • Immerse yourself in the codebase and create well-structured components, enhance features, and optimize performance through effective testing and maintenance;
  • Maintain close collaboration with Product, and Design teams to bring exciting new features to client’s web applications; 
  • Collaborate on the development of our mobile banking app;
  • Acquire extensive knowledge about the intricate problem domain, its implications in both the interface and backend, and effectively manage it in an organized manner;
  • Contribute to product and engineering meetings, to deliver business value.
     

Benefits

  • English and French language classes;
  • Competitive salary and bonuses;
  • Free pass to learning platforms;
  • A multicultural, friendly work environment;
  • Working in a company with an Agile mindset: continuous knowledge sharing and validated learning;
  • The possibility to bring your own creative and innovative ideas to life;
  • Mentorship programs that encourage and enable your professional development;
  • Private Health Insurance and meal tickets;
  • Improvement of your hard and soft skills through workshops, knowledge sharing sessions and presentations on multiple IT-related topics.
     

About Pentalog

As a leading European Software Services company operating internationally in France, Romania, Germany, Moldova, UK, Vietnam, Mexico, Morocco and USA, we employ over 1,300 engineers and IT experts who work in a very dynamic, multicultural working environment.

At Pentalog, your talents & ambitions are recognized and rewarded; we offer plenty of opportunities to develop, both individually, as well as a professional, and we reward our collaborators who understand the importance of self-improvement.

Super humans